Launching Our Community Waste Reporting & Sorting Pilot 🌎

At Pure Earth Organisation Uganda, we are testing a new approach to community-based waste management.
We are inviting community members to report and sort visible waste in their neighborhoods. By taking a simple photo, indicating the type of waste, and sharing its location, participants will help us collect accurate data and improve waste collection systems.

âś… Types of waste: plastic, paper, food, metal, glass, and more

âś… Reward: Approved reports may receive a small incentive

This pilot is a step toward creating cleaner, greener communities and empowering local actors in waste collection.

Plastic pollution has been on the global agenda for years. In April 2024, negotiators met in Ottawa, Ontario (INC‑4) to advance a Global Plastics Treaty, aiming to address the entire lifecycle of plastics. Despite discussions and promises, the treaty has yet to deliver concrete action, and plastics continue to choke our rivers, streets, and communities.

At the recently concluded UNEA‑7 in Nairobi, plastics and waste management were again raised primarily in side events and informal dialogues yet these critical issues did not appear in the main adopted resolutions. This is a stark reminder that while talks continue at the international level, plastics pollution is not waiting.

On 18th December, which will be an International Migrants Day, lets be reminded that environmental degradation and plastic pollution are drivers of displacement. Communities forced to move often face even greater exposure to waste, pollution, and climate hazards.

At Pure Earth Organisation Uganda, we see these impacts every day. We believe local action cannot wait for global agreements. Reducing plastic use, improving waste management, and promoting circular economy solutions are urgent priorities for Uganda and the planet.

Global promises may still be pending, but our commitment to a cleaner, healthier environment starts now.
